I just thought I'd post this. Take it as you will:
February 6: 2.7
February 13: 2.7 (Last episode with Lori)
February 20: 2.9
February 27: 2.5 (Daytona 500)
March 19: 2.5
Those are the last five episodes that have aired with the final 18-49 demo ratings which include the adjustments. I didn't put the number of viewers because they're not important.
